I worked for my job as a teacher with people below the poverty level. There are so many rumors out there that are absurd.
MN, which is considered a great state for benefits paid $423 a month for a family of three. Apartments had limits of how much they could be rented for so that got you slum land. And up to a certain age, children had to share a bedroom, male and female.
People on welfare have a five year limit and then sanctions start.
They got 6 weeks of training which usually meant CNA. Then they would get the night shift. No childcare, no transportation for the job.
Groceries were bought once a month. Bus to the store, cab back. Fill in the rest at convenience stores. Fresh fruits and veg are not much of an option. Cab to the laundromat. Usually lived on the second floor of some dive apartment and had to climb up the exterior rickety stairs. That includes winter.
No dentist as most dentists cannot afford to provide care.at the welfare rate of reimbursement.
One of my favorites is the for profit universities that some attended. They were given huge loans that cannot be repaid. So no way to attend any school until those loans are repaid.
